Job Description
Responsibilities:
- Design and develop complete Photonic Integrated Circuits (PICs), from fundamental component blocks to full-circuit implementations, with a strong emphasis on active device integration.
- Generate, verify, and prepare fabrication-ready layout files, ensuring compliance with foundry Process Design Kits (PDKs) for external fabrication.
- Conduct systematic design analysis, including optimization and parametric studies, to guide design decisions.
- Support the entire design-to-fabrication pipeline, from initial concept through tapeout, coordinating closely with cross-functional teams and external partners.
- Collaborate with program leadership, Technical Program Managers (TPMs), and researchers on PIC designs that align with overall program objectives.

Minimum Qualifications:
- MS or Ph.D. degree in Electrical Engineering, Optical Sciences, Physics, or a closely related field.
- 3+ years of hands-on experience in the design, simulation, and layout of PICs for visible or IR wavelengths on platforms such as Si, SiN, LiNbO, or BTO.
- 3+ years of experience utilizing photonic device simulation and electromagnetic modeling tools for both component and circuit-level analysis (e.g., Lumerical FDTD/MODE/DEVICE, Ansys Photonics, Synopsys RSoft, or COMSOL Multiphysics).
- 2+ years of experience with PIC layout tools and GDSII generation (e.g., KLayout, Cadence Virtuoso, gdsfactory, or equivalent), including familiarity with foundry PDK integration and design rule verification.
- 2+ years of experience with scientific programming (e.g., Python or MATLAB) for scripting, design automation, and analysis.
- 1+ years of experience supporting or executing PIC tapeouts at a commercial semiconductor foundry, including an understanding of fabrication process constraints (e.g., propagation losses, sidewall roughness, etch non-idealities).
Preferred Qualifications:
- 3+ years experience in active PIC design, fabrication, and validation, particularly for visible wavelengths on LiNbO or BTO platforms.
- 3+ years of experience in design space exploration, sensitivity analysis, and statistical performance/yield modeling for photonic circuits.
- 3+ years of experience with one or more major photonic simulation tool suites (e.g., Lumerical, Synopsys, COMSOL, or equivalent).
- 2+ years of experience utilizing photonic circuit-level simulation tools (e.g., Lumerical Interconnect, Synopsys OptSim, or VPIphotonics) for system-level performance evaluation.
- 2+ years of experience in photonic device characterization and test, including both optical and electro-optic measurements.
- 1+ years experience with fiber optics, free-space optics, PIC packaging, and comprehensive device characterization.
- 1+ years experience with semiconductor fabrication processes and a deep understanding of process-induced performance limitations, such as optical
- losses, sidewall roughness, and process variability.
- Demonstrated ability to directly incorporate fabrication constraints into PIC designs (e.g., optimizing minimum feature sizes and bend radii, implementing effective tapering strategies, and using layout techniques to mitigate scattering and coupling losses).
